Statute of Limitations

M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ses take decades to manifest, which can complicate the statute of limitations for filing an action. A knowledgeable lawyer can assist victims in determining their deadlines and filing within them. The lawyer will review the claim and inform the defendants. He or she will then create the case using evidence, either reach a settlement with defendants or present a case to get a jury verdict.

Statute of limitations deadlines for personal injury and wrongful death cases vary by state. There are many factors that affect the way that the statute of limitations will be used, including when asbestos exposure occurred, the location where the victim lives, what states they worked in and the location of asbestos-related businesses.

The discovery rule is beneficial to the majority of asbestos victims. It allows the statute of limitations to begin at the point that the disease was discovered or when it would be reasonable to be discovered. This differs from the statutory periods of states, which typically are determined to start with the date of the first exposure.

The statute of limitations may be extended, or even paused in certain situations, like when the victim was a minor or does not have the legal capacity to file. It is also possible that the statute of limitations may be extended in certain situations, like cases of fraudulent concealment.

Asbestos Trust Funds

Trust funds are accessible to asbestos sufferers who suffer from illnesses such as mesothelioma and other asbestos diseases. These funds are set up by companies who manufactured or supplied asbestos settlement-containing products and ended up in bankruptcy. To avoid being sued, these companies were forced by bankruptcy courts to put aside money in trusts so that victims could receive financial compensation.

Each asbestos trust has its own requirements for eligibility that must be met for victims to receive financial compensation. A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in understanding these requirements and gather the documents they need to make claims. This includes proof of employment, military service documentation and complete medical records that show the victim was diagnosed with an asbestos-related illness.

Mesothelioma lawyers can also assist patients in filing for expedited review at each asbestos trust fund. This could speed up the processing of claims and increase the amount that is awarded to a victim. However there is a limit to the amount a person is able to get through expedited review.

The asbestos lawyer trust fund can provide compensation up to six figures for those suffering from asbestos-related diseases. This compensation is intended to cover a range of expenses, such as funeral costs, mesothelioma treatments loss of income, and future losses.

Workers' compensation claims may be filed by people or loved ones who have been diagnosed with asbestos-related ailments. These claims can be used to cover medical costs and income loss. These claims are typically filed with the state's workers' compensation office. People should also think about whether they are eligible for government-run insurance programs such as Medicare and Medicaid which provide healthcare coverage for seniors and individuals with low household incomes.

Veterans who were exposed to asbestos during their military service can apply for VA benefits. VA benefits can pay for the cost of treatment at a few of the most prominent mesothelioma clinics and also provide a monthly disability benefit that is based upon the severity of a service-related injury or illness, such as mesothelioma. These benefits aren't incompatible with the filing of a personal injury claim or VA disability compensation claim. However veterans must file both in order to obtain the most compensation.
